Getting the family together during a pandemic

Getting the family together during a pandemic is not easy.

I've written about the ups and downs of this endeavor recently as our family navigated a few get-togethers already. The early pandemic get-togethers were somewhat stressful as I met with unexpected emotions due to the loss of long-held traditions and the ability to gather with the ease we're used to.

So now we're readying for another family celebration.

The numbers have been greatly reduced due to the pandemic.

Visitors had to find and get COVID-19 tests, and we've all had to discuss our common rules for getting together. Food has to be carefully prepared so that each person has their individual lunch bag, and the celebration will be held outdoors rather than in a restaurant or home. 

I want to stay the course with regard to safe get-togethers--it's worth it to ride out this pandemic storm in the days ahead. Onward.
